I'm sitting on the edge of lake Garda having been away for four weeks in the new van.
Bad points first.
The intelligent charger stopped and the battery went flat whilst moving the van off a difficult pitch. Typical that it all went wrong at the worst possible time. Managed to shift it with the car but had a hell of a job getting it onto the next site without movers. Eventually bought a new battery (huge cost over here) and got it working only to find out it wasn't the battery but the charger that was at fault. The mains plug (a bit like a kettle lead) had come out. It was pretty likely to be something I did because it's worked perfectly since I pushed the plug back in. Doh!
Light warning on the toilet has packed up. Not investigated too deeply tbh.
The premium jockey wheel is dreadful. I would much rather have a pneumatic. Because of the yoke being so complex and big it doesn't fit the A frame cover and hangs too low. Also the fact that it has a form of suspension for the noseweight measure (hugely inaccurate) the thing gets trapped under the van. It has to go.
Good things.
It tows so much better now I've increased the tyre pressures in the rear of the car.
The setting up on the E&P hydraulics system is so much better than I expected. The weather here has been mid 30's and not winding or even "drilling" makes it such a doddle.
The satellite dish managed to get Sky right into Croatia.
Everything else worked just as it should and been a great place to spend the last month. All in all very pleased with the performance of the van. The weight hasn't caused us any problems and the Disco 4 hasn't missed a beat. Just brilliant really. Love them both and can see many years of fun together.

The fridge plug on my VM used to work loose, a bit of blue tak cured it.

 

Chances are you have a piece of toilet paper wrapped round the float in the holding tank.
